I was talking to @ericnliz yesterday and fuses came up. Most of us have had that necessary but annoying 30 amp fuse blow at least once. You are usually not aware immediately until you notice that your battery is not charging. Or none of your 12 volt circuits are working. Hopefully you have a replacement at hand. Unless you already used it and haven't remembered to buy a replacement. Oh yeah and in my case it's usually dark. Well a simple solution is an auto resetting circuit breaker. Available at any auto parts store they come in most amp ratings, and are a simple plug and play.

It's basically a thermal switch. When it heats up it opens then closes as it cools. If it doesn't close after a minute or two then there is probably a dead short somewhere that needs to be dealt with.
